From the book "75 Years of Pontiac-Oakland," the factory listed weight for a '69 Bonneville convertible was 4,130 lbs. That may or may not be the actual weight. It doesn't say anything about the engine, but I don't imagine the weight of a 428 is that much different than a 400.
